    2 DM's using same internet connection

    We are going to be running 2 separate games from home on the same night and I wanted to know if it is possible. Right now I sent port 1802 to my computer, but need to be able to have both of us running games at the same time and have our groups log in and play on on the correct machine. Any ideas?

    There are two ways that I think should work. One of you can use a port other than 1802. But all the players will have to use a special command to connect to that game. Two is one of you can use a VPN which I think will give you a different IP.

    If I recall correctly, for option one you'd have to start FG with a command line argument of -pXXXX, XXXX being the port number you want to use. Best way to do that would be to set up a shortcut. Catch is, all the players, as well as the GM must do this (and all point to the same port number, of course). You'll also need two port forwarding rules on the router - the usual one to point traffic on 1802 to the GM using that port, and a new one to point traffic on XXXX to the other GM.
